1. 程式人生 > >Hadoop 3.1.0 單機版偽分散式的搭建

Hadoop 3.1.0 單機版偽分散式的搭建

  • hadoop3.1.0單機搭建

1.1 軟體準備說明

所需軟體如下圖所示:

大資料插架都在於此:http://archive.apache.org/dist

Hadoop3.1.0的地址:http://archive.apache.org/dist/hadoop/core/hadoop-3.1.0/

Jdk:https://download.csdn.net/download/micholas_net/10488056

或者百度網盤:”開發用到的工具/”這個目錄下

1.2 預備工作

1.2.1  關閉防火牆

Centos6.5 防火牆的命令:

只用root使用者才能對防火牆進行操作:

Service iptables status

Service iptables stop;

Service iptables restart;

對於centos7自帶的防火牆的相關指令:

systemctl stop firewalld.service #停止firewall

systemctl disable firewalld.service #禁止firewall開機啟動

systemctl status firewalld.service #檢視firewall的狀態

 

1.2.2  修改主機名

Vim  /etc/sysconfig/network     #修改主機名

Centos7 特有的修改主機的方式:

hostnamectl set-hostname naidong  #永久性,並且立即生效

1.2.3  修改主機ip

BOOTPROTO的方式有:none 不設定;dhcp 動態獲取;static 靜態配置

  1. dhcp動態獲取方式

Vim  /etc/sysconfig/network-scripts/ifcfg-ens33

TYPE="Ethernet"

PROXY_METHOD="none"

BROWSER_ONLY="no"

BOOTPROTO="dhcp"

DEFROUTE="yes"

IPV4_FAILURE_FATAL="no"

IPV6INIT="yes"

IPV6_AUTOCONF="yes"

IPV6_DEFROUTE="yes"

IPV6_FAILURE_FATAL="no"

IPV6_ADDR_GEN_MODE="stable-privacy"

NAME="ens33"

UUID="faae9218-1e5c-41c2-be4d-954e08f47970"

DEVICE="ens33"

ONBOOT="yes"

2.不指定方式

Vim  /etc/sysconfig/network-scripts/ifcfg-eth0   #修改ip

DEVICE=eth0

TYPE=Ethernet

UUID=53bf9bda-633b-480f-b006-a43e0a3ce113

ONBOOT=yes

NM_CONTROLLED=yes

BOOTPROTO=none #none不指定dhcp,動態獲取,static靜態獲取

#BOOTPROTO=static

IPADDR=192.168.2.121

NETMASK=255.255.255.0

DNS1=192.168.2.1

BROADCAST=192.168.2.1

ARPCHECK=no

#GATEWAY=192.168.2.255

PREFIX=24

DEFROUTE=yes

IPV4_FAILURE_FATAL=yes

IPV6INIT=no

NAME="System eth0"

HWADDR=00:22:68:17:03:C9

GATEWAY=192.168.2.1

LAST_CONNECT=1461421962

1.2.4  ip與主機名之間的對映

Vim /etc/hosts   #修改主機名和ip的關聯對映

檢視主機名:

還是沒有改變,重新啟動系統,輸入:reboot

[email protected] ~]# hostname

naidong

[[email protected] ~]#

注意:以上操作配置完成後,需要重新啟動機器,讓配置生效!!!

詳細筆記文件如圖已上傳到百度網盤:大資料資料/2019大資料/2019-hadoop-3.1.0搭建xxx.doc

都看到這裡了,就順手點選左上角的【關注】按鈕,點選右上角的小手,給個評論,關注一下,再走唄!☺